DETAIL ON 2024 NFL GAMBLING POLICYSix Main Rules for NFL Players

  • NEVER bet on the NFL: Includes other NFL events such as Draft, Combine, Pro Bowl, & NFL Honors
  • Don't have someone bet for you: Do not ask family, friends, or others to place a bet for you
  • Don't gamble (no bets on sports, casino or card gamesat your team facility/stadium, while traveling for a road game, or staying at a team hotel.
  • Don't share team 'inside information': Don't share information that hasn't been announced by team.
  • Don't enter a sportsbook during the NFL playing season.
  • Don't play daily fantasy football.

*Additional Rule Applicable ONLY to Coaches, Staff, and Personnel – Do NOT Bet on Any Sports!

NFL Mandated Training for all Players – Veterans and Rookies - in 2024

  • In-person Gambling Policy education and training is now mandatory for all players. The education and training, prepared in collaboration with the NFL Players Association, reviews the rules and reinforces integrity provisions in the policy including the two key rules: Never bet on NFL games, and do not gamble (no sports bets, casino or card games) while with the team in ANY capacity (team facility, stadium, hotel/bus etc.).
  • Education and training is presented to the players – typically at the team facility – by a member of the NFL's Compliance team, the team's Head of Player Engagement (often a former player), or by other former NFL players using the 'train the trainer' approach (Example: Will Shields in Kansas City).

Club Training/Education for Players & Coaches in 2024

  • In-Person Education & Training Sessions: Content of sessions detailed above.
  • Full Gambling Policy Included in Player Manual: The full Gambling Policy is provided in the player manual that is distributed annually to all players. Players must sign and acknowledge they have received the manual and its policies.
  • 2024 NFL Gambling Policy / Points of Emphasis: A specific document laying out the Gambling Policy and points of emphasis is distributed to all 32 Clubs to deliver to players.
  • Signage in Team Facilities: There is Gambling Policy signage in team facilities.
  • NFLPA: NFLPA has opportunities to further emphasize the Gambling Policy during visits to Clubs. 
  • Education for Player Agents: Player agents have the opportunity to participate in Gambling Policy education training led by NFL Compliance officials.
  • “Integrity of the Game" clause in all player contracts: Every NFL contract signed by players includes a standard “Integrity of the Game" clause.​

Integrity Monitoring Efforts in 2024

  • There is an NFL Integrity Representative (typically retired FBI/Executive level police officers) assigned to each team. Their role is the following:
    • Monitors for suspicious activity on site on gamedays and liaises with local law enforcement, regulators, and NFL security.
    • Supports investigations related to potential violations of the NFL Gambling Policy and other game integrity-related policies and procedures.
    • Serves as an additional resource to clubs & players for gambling or integrity-related questions/issues.
  • For every NFL game [and key NFL events; i.e. Draft] external third-party monitors (Genius Sports and IC360) review and alert odds, line movements, and betting activity that may indicate game manipulation or a leak of non-public information. Alerts are made in real-time; gameday, weekly, and season reports provided.
  • NFL Global Security Operations Center monitors insider threats and other real-time and historical trending that may indicate suspicious activity
    • Includes monitoring of threats made to players, coaches, officials or other personnel.  The NFL has implemented a process to enable Leaguewide bans across all stadiums for individuals making criminal threats or acts towards these groups.  
  • The NFL works with our sports betting partners to provide additional integrity monitoring.
  • League regularly engages with lawmakers, regulators, and law enforcement to promote the NFL Integrity and Compliance program, including regarding policy, education, investigations, and enforcement to promote information sharing and eliminate betting markets that are contrary to public policy or which present the greatest opportunity for manipulation.
